Mildred “Millie” Starbird Richards, 89, of Taylorsville, N.C., passed peacefully after a short illness on Friday, April 4, 2025, at her home with her husband by her side.

Mildred was born July 20, 1935, in South Paris, Maine. She was the second of six children and the oldest daughter of Frank A. Starbird and Myrtis M. Wood Starbird.

Mildred attended the Baptist church with her family and was born again at the age of 10. She was baptized at the age of 12. She graduated from Paris High School in 1954, and she continued her education at New Brunswick Bible Institute, NB Canda. She graduated in May of 1959 with a diploma in teaching. She loved teaching children about Jesus, and worked several types of jobs to pay her way through Bible school.

In September of 1959, she married Emery, and together they raised three children, Scott, Pam, and Lora. She had several hobbies, including gardening, crocheting, knitting, and reading. She loved flowers and picking berries and made great pies. She also loved going to thrift stores, garage sales, and travelled extensively.

She and her husband lived in several states, including Alaska and Washington, with their children and then moved to Pennsylvania and finally settled in North Carolina with her husband.

In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by two brothers, Raymond (Pat) Starbird and Gilbert Starbird; and a sister, Louise Hunter.

Those left to cherish and honor Millie’s memories include her husband of 64 years, Emery Richards of the home; her children, Scott Richards, Pamela Metzger (Michael), and Lora Lockett (Robert Sr.); her grandchildren, Troi Richards (Shawna), Nicole Richards, and Natalie Metzger; great-granddaughter, Jaidyn Gunther; two sisters, Marjorie Knightly (Ronello) and Eleanor Jones (Earl); and many nieces and nephews.

Millie’s last words were “Lord take me home, now.” She has been made whole and is at peace with God.
